    Anyhow, here's another. It is one of our earliest spring ephemerals in this part of the world, the Erythronium americanum or locally known as the Trout Lily. It emerges & blooms by early May. Photo taken by yours truly:

    Quote Originally Posted by Tallulah View Post
    Lilac wine?? You made lilac wine??
    Yes.

    Quote Originally Posted by Tallulah View Post
    What does it taste like?
    Evidently, it has the same aroma as the lilac flower.

    Quote Originally Posted by Tallulah View Post
    What does it look like?
    It depends on the colour of the flowers you use.

    Quote Originally Posted by Tallulah View Post
    How did you make it?
    I took a huge jar (10l), stuffed it with lilac flowers and poured hot water (in which I had dissolved some sugar) on them. Two days later I strained the flowers and added the yeast. One week later I removed the yeast and let it age. You can also add a few rice grains if you want the drink to be fizzy.

    About two months later we needed some samples of wine for some pH measurements and I brought some wine of every sort I had. Obviously everyone wanted a taste and they - especially the ladies - were thrilled about the lilac wine.

    Here is the recipe that inspired me:
    3-1/2 quarts lilac flowers
    2-1/2 lb granulated sugar
    2 lemons or 12 grams 80% lactic acid
    7-1/2 pts water
    1 tsp yeast nutrient
    Champagne yeast

    Put water on to boil while culling through and rinsing flowers. Put flowers in primary and when water boils pour over flowers. Cover primary tightly and set aside for 48 hours.

    Strain flowers through nylon straining bag and squeeze to extract all flavor, then discard pulp. Stir sugar, yeast nutrient, juice of lemon or lactic acid into primary and stir until completely dissolved. Sprinkle dry yeast on top without stirring or add activated yeast culture to primary.

    Recover primary and ferment 7 days. Transfer liquid to secondary and fit airlock. Ferment 30 days and rack, top up and refit airlock. Rack again every 30 days until wine is clear and no longer dropping sediment. Rack into bottles and allow to age 3-6 months.
